No 352
House of Representatives
Supplementary Order Paper
Tuesday, 4 April 2023
Worker Protection (Migrant and Other Employees) Bill
Proposed amendments
Ricardo Menéndez March, in Committee, to move the following amendments:
Clause 4
In the heading to clause 4, replace “New section 275A” (page 3, line 11) with “New sections 275A and 275B”.
In clause 4, after new section 275A (page 4, after line 13), insert:
275B Restriction on use of information obtained under section 275A for subsequent visa assessments
Information obtained under section 275A(2) must not be used to inform the assessment of any subsequent visa applications.
Explanatory note
This Supplementary Order Paper amends the Worker Protection (Migrant and Other Employees) Bill to provide migrant employees more assurance that any information (including wages and time records) obtained through the document production power to assess employer compliance under new section 275A(2) could not be used in the assessment of their future visa applications. This is intended to ensure that migrant employees feel safer when engaging with this new process in situations where exploitative conditions may mean that the information obtained for assessing employer compliance also shows non-compliance of the employee with their visa conditions.
